Directive 002-2022 Ships Medical Stores
This Directive may be cited as the Merchant Shipping (Ship’s Medical Stores) Directive 2022 and shall come into force on 1 December 2022. It revokes and replaces Directive 01-2005 Ships Medical Stores.
Directive 001-2022 Testing of Lifting Appliances
This Directive may be cited as the Antigua and Barbuda Merchant Shipping (Testing of Lifting Appliances) Directive 2022 and shall come into force on 1 December 2022. It revokes and replaces Directive 002-2012 Lifting Appliances
